Where is the Mannarasala situated?

Mannarasala Sree Nagaraja temple located near Harippad in Alappuzha district is a serpent shrine under the patronage of a Brahmin family.

Which is the biggest snake temple in India?

The famous Nagaraja temple “Mannarasala” in Haripad is nestled in a forest glade, like most snake temples. The Mannarasala Temple has over 100,000 images of snakes along the paths and among the trees, and is the largest such temple in Kerala, India.

Is Churidar allowed in Mannarasala Temple?

Traditional wears are the most preferable attire while visiting the Mannarasala Nagaraja Temple. Women can wear Saree, Churidar, and Pavada and blouse to this temple. Men are not allowed to wear shirts while entering the Mannarasala Nagaraja Temple.

What is Noorum Palum?

Noorum palum is a mixture of turmeric powder, rice flour, milk, tender coconut, and banana given as offering to the serpent deities in temples and sarppakavus in Kerala.

What is Sarpabali Pooja?

Sarpabali is the ritual of worshiping Lord Nagaraja or Anantha on Ashlesha Nakshatra ( an Indian Zodiac star) otherwise called as Ayyilyamstar. Sarpabali is performed to appease Ashta Nagas and to fend off evil effects of Sarpa dosha (curse of snake).

What is haripad famous for?

The two most famous temples in Haripad are Subrahmanya Swamy temple and Mannarasala Temple. The Subrahmanya Swamy temple in Haripad is one of the oldest temples in Kerala. Dedicated to Subrahmanya Swamy, it is believed that the temple was established even before the advent of Kali Yuga.

Is haripad urban or rural?

Overview. Haripad is a Census Town city in district of Alappuzha, Kerala. The Haripad Census Town has population of 15,588 of which 7,262 are males while 8,326 are females as per report released by Census India 2011. Population of Children with age of 0-6 is 1314 which is 8.43 % of total population of Haripad (CT).

Which city is in middle of India?

Nagpur
Nagpur lies precisely at the center of the country with the Zero Mile Marker indicating the geographical center of India. The Nag River, a tributary of the Kanhan River, flows in a serpentine path and is therefore named “Nag”, the Marathi word for snake. And hence, the river and city is named as Nagpur..

Is haripad Urban?

In 1921 Haripad got municipal town status, however in 1941 it was downgraded to a non-municipal town. Finally, in 1954 it was changed into a Panchayat. In 2015, it was again upgraded to municipality.
